The US’s travel & tourism industry registered a 12.3% drop in IT hiring activity in October 2022 when compared with the previous month, according to GlobalData’s Job Analytics database.

The industry’s overall hiring is decreased by 9.69% in October 2022 when compared with September 2022.

Out of the travel & tourism industry’s total hiring activity, IT jobs claimed a 2.5% share in October 2022, recording a decrease of 0.14% over the last three-month average share.

Top five job classifications in the US’s travel & tourism industry’s IT recruitment activity in October 2022

Out of the total job titles, the top five roles commanded a 97.29% share in the overall IT recruitment activity of the US’s travel & tourism industry in October 2022.

1) Software and Web Developers, Programmers, and Testers recorded a share of 41.53% in October 2022, registering a 35.78% decline over the previous month.

2) Database and Network Administrators and Architects claimed a 32.51% share, a decrease of 10.84% over the previous month.

3) Miscellaneous Computer Occupations held a share of 10.5%, registering a 24% rise from September 2022.

4) Computer and Information Analysts captured a share of 8.58%, down 11.63% over the previous month.

Top five travel & tourism companies in the US’s IT recruitment activity in October 2022

The top five companies, in terms of number of jobs as tracked by GlobalData, have accounted for a combined average decline of 15.88% share in the overall IT recruitment activity of the US’s travel & tourism industry during October 2022 over September 2022.

Walt Disney posted 164 IT jobs in October 2022 and registered a drop of 33.33% over the previous month, followed by Aimbridge Hospitality with 74 jobs and a 3.9% drop. Marriott International with 57 IT jobs and National Railroad Passenger with 41 jobs, recorded a 10.94% decline and a 10.87% decrease, respectively, while Delta Air Lines recorded an increase of 185.71% with 40 job postings during October 2022.

Junior Level job postings dominate in October 2022

Junior Level jobs held a share of 59.71%, down by 24.54% from September 2022. Mid Level positions with a 26.07% share, registered a decline of 12.5% compared with the previous month.

In the third place was Entry Level job ads with 13.43% share, down 30% over September 2022, while Senior postings accounted for 0.79%, recording a month-on-month increase of 600%.
